Lyn qualified as a nurse and has experience of paediatric oncology and general nursing. She has been a childminder and a foster carer for disabled children and young people, and for the last 23 years she has been working for a charity based in Leicestershire, supporting disabled children and their families.
Until she was 18, Lyn lived all over the world including Africa, the Far East and the Middle East. This time was foundational for her faith, her future career choices, her values and who she is as an individual. She describes herself as a gentle activist, passionate about the rights of all children and young people, especially those who are at risk and those marginalised by society.
